Economic Performance under Obama:

Introduction: Obama's presidency witnessed a remarkable economic recovery following the 2008 financial crisis.

Key Aspects:

  • Recovery from the Financial Crisis: The economy experienced a sharp rebound after the 2008 recession, with unemployment rates falling and GDP growth recovering.
  • Implementation of the Affordable Care Act: The Affordable Care Act expanded health insurance coverage, leading to increased access to healthcare for millions of Americans.
  • Stimulus Package: The American Recovery and Reinvestment Act, a significant stimulus package, helped to stabilize the economy and create jobs.

Discussion: Obama's economic policies focused on stimulating the economy through government spending, expanding access to healthcare, and regulating the financial sector. While these policies helped to address the financial crisis and its aftermath, they also contributed to an increase in the national debt.

Economic Performance under Trump:

Introduction: Trump's presidency saw a period of economic growth, but the overall economic landscape remained complex and debated.

Key Aspects:

  • Tax Cuts and Jobs Act: The Tax Cuts and Jobs Act reduced taxes for corporations and individuals, leading to a boost in economic activity.
  • Trade Wars: Trump's trade wars with China and other countries created economic uncertainties and disruptions in global supply chains.
  • COVID-19 Pandemic: The COVID-19 pandemic dealt a severe blow to the US economy, leading to widespread job losses and business closures.

Discussion: Trump's economic policies focused on tax cuts, deregulation, and trade protectionism. While these policies led to short-term economic growth, they also contributed to increased inequality, environmental degradation, and national debt.
